The real breakthrough came when I implemented Digitag PH for an e-commerce client struggling with their Facebook ad campaigns. We'd been seeing mediocre results - around 2.1% conversion rates despite spending nearly $15,000 monthly. Within two weeks of using Digitag PH's optimization features, we identified that our audience targeting was approximately 68% too broad. The platform's AI suggested narrowing our focus to users who had previously engaged with similar products and implementing a retargeting sequence we hadn't considered. The results? Conversion rates jumped to 4.3% within 30 days, and our cost per acquisition dropped from $89 to $47.
